Bleeding heart flowers (Lamprocapnos spectabilis) exhibit delicate pink, heart-shaped blooms with white drop-like extensions. They hang from slender, arching stems amidst green leaves, creating an elegant visual display. Commonly found in shaded garden areas, these perennial flowers are cherished for their unique form and are a highlight in botanical gardens, such as those in Cambridge. The plant is associated with romantic symbolism and is popular in ornamental horticulture. |
